Quiche Lorraine is the region’s iconic savory tart with cream, eggs and lardons, baked in pastry. It is a classic specialty of Lorraine and widely eaten around Toul.
Pâté Lorrain is puff pastry filled with pork and veal marinated in white wine. It is a traditional Lorraine bakery specialty often enjoyed warm.
Potée Lorraine is a hearty stew of pork, sausages, cabbage and potatoes. It is a rustic regional dish linked to family cooking in Lorraine.

Service is usually included in restaurant bills. Rounding up or leaving 5-10% for great service is appreciated. Round up for taxis; small change for cafes is optional.
